Wassail(Holiday Drink)

Cook: 10 min Serves: 20 Cuisine: American

A warm, fragrant holiday drink blending apple cider, cinnamon, cloves, allspice, and citrus for a cozy gathering, perfect for festive occasions and warming spirits.

Ingredients

  • 1 gal. apple cider
  • 6 long cinnamon sticks
  • 48 whole cloves
  • 3 tsp. whole allspice
  • 1 1/2 c. sugar
  • 1 c. orange juice
  • 6 Tbsp. lemon juice

Instructions

  1. In a large saucepan over medium heat, bring all ingredients to a boil.
  2. Simmer for 10 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  3. Transfer to a slow cooker and set on medium until ready to serve.
  4. When ready, strain the wassail and pour into a punch bowl.
  5. Serve warm.
